Nestled in the beautiful Shenandoah Valley, Heritage Oaks Golf Course sprawls across a diverse terrain that provides the course with plenty of variety. The par-70 layout has both links-style holes and more traditional, tree-lined holes. The front nine is more player friendly. There are some good opportunities to build up your score before facing the tougher back nine. It's a tighter layout with more trees, demanding accuracy and careful course management. A stream meanders through the golf course, connecting to the ponds that also come into play, especially on the back nine. There are also several strategically placed bunkers that lurk along the greensides. The golf course has some challenging holes but it's player friendly enough for beginners to approach with confidence. Four sets of tees make Heritage Oaks G.C. accessible to players of all skill levels.

Great weather for a fun round!

This was my first time playing Heritage Oaks, and I had a great time. I was playing with some college friends, and we had a bit of a mix up with how many people were going to be in our group. We only paid for 3, but we had to add a 4th once we got there. Golfnow had put a single with our group of 3 (as we had booked using the app), but he went off with another group and so our foursome was able to go off together. The girl at the front desk was very helpful in handling that tricky situation. The pace of play was pretty good; it was what was to be expected on a beautiful 70 degree day in December. The foursome ahead of us probably finished in just over 4 hours, and so did we. At one point, however, we had one of the female marshalls tell us to keep up with the group ahead of us...I was a bit surprised with this since we had to wait on virtually every tee shot, and were playing at a sub-4 hour pace. We mentioned this to her, and kept playing at the same pace. There was a 2-some behind us, and they were catching up to us, but really that was just the luck of the draw. There was nowhere for them to go. There were groups pretty much all the way in. Otherwise, some course knowledge is helpful as the driver is not always necessary on some holes. My friends had played the course before, and so they knew the lines to take on some of the blind tee shots. Signs along the course would also be helpful since some of the holes are not near each other at all. The course winds around, and so it would be helpful for there to be some more signs directing where to go on some of the longer drives between holes. The course was in good shape; the bunkers weren't great, but that's kind of expected at this time of year. The fairways were in really good shape, and the greens were also well kept. They rolled pretty well, and were receptive to well played shots. A lot of the tee boxes were moved up (as is common during the winter to preserve the grass), and so the course was not overly long. We played from the gold tees, and the card said they measured in at about 5900 yards, but it was probably a couple hundred yards short of that with the tees being moved up. It made some of the holes risk-reward, as a well played drive left only a sand wedge into a lot of the par 4s! We had a great afternoon, and next time I am in the Harrisonburg area, I will be sure to play again.

Excellent Municipal Course

Knowledge of this course is very helpful. Many dog-legs both left and right. Shot placement and distance is also important. The free course guide or GPS is highly recommended. I love courses such as this one because you don't just pull the driver and let it rip. Holes have ample width. Golf cart paths are in excellent condition but weave around the course without too many signs. There are many water coolers located on this course but only 1 portable toilet located between 13 and 14. The greens are in fairly good ccondition. The sprinkler system is un-manned so just be careful. I will play this course again when I am in the area.
